Russia fully prepared for nuclear war if threatened: Putin

IndiaTimes Wednesday, 13 March 2024
Russia's President Vladimir Putin assures that the country is fully prepared for a nuclear war if its sovereignty is threatened, but emphasizes that the current situation does not warrant such extreme measures. Putin highlights the consequences of deploying American troops on Russian territory or in Ukraine, stating that Russia would consider it an intervention.
